当你在 tpWallet 中发现交易记录“看不见”时,表面上是客户端的显示问题,深层则牵涉到账本索引、合约设计与链下链上协同的信任结构。要全面理解这一现象,必须把视角拉回到区块链数据层、合约逻辑与支付生态的交汇处。

首先,钱包记录看不到可能来源于多重原因:客户端与节点的 RPC 同步失败、索引器未抓取特定事件、代币合约并未按标准发出 Transfer 日志,或合约启用了某种“合约保护”——例如权限控制、暂停功能或将账户余额放在合约内部映射而非标准接口,导致通用钱包无法识别。针对这些情况,最直接的排查是核对链上交易哈希、在区块浏览器中查验事件日志,并审计合约源码。

Merkle 树在这里提供了技术层面的救济:作为轻节点证明或存证机制,Merkle 证明能向钱包证明某笔交易或状态变化确实包含于某个区块,免去完整节点的负担。智能支付平台可以借助 Merkle 证明与离线索引,实现对链上变动的可验证回放,从而在不暴露隐私的前提下恢复用户账目视图。
更广义地看,货币兑换与去中心化交易(DEX)对钱包记录的可见性也有直接影响:跨链桥、闪兑与 AMM 的内部结算会在不同层级生成事件,若钱包未连通相关链或路由,用户便会“失踪”交易记录。数据化创新模式因此应包括统一索引层、易验证的 Merkle 回溯以及面向用户的合约异常报警机制。
对于项目方与用户,建议并行推进三条路径:一是合约设计要透明、遵循事件标准并公开审计以减少“合约保护”带来的盲区;二是钱包与交易平台应集成可验证索引与 Merkle 证明,提升轻客户端恢复能力;三是数字货币交易平台与智能支付层应构建混合(链上+链下)数据服务,既保障去中心化交易的信任,又提供中心化服务的可读性与便捷性。 在这个过渡期,用户的防护来自于对交易哈希与合约的基本核查,而生态的进步则需要更好的数据化治理与密码学工具的落地——只有把“看不见”变成可证可查的存在,链上信任才有机会真正被重构与普及。